多终端同步的核心挑战
在零售、餐饮等高频交易场景中,POS终端设备常面临网络不稳定、设备异构性、交易冲突等同步难题。不同终端产生的交易数据需要确保最终一致性,这对同步算法提出严苛要求。
实时数据同步机制
现代POS系统采用混合同步策略:
- WebSocket实现毫秒级交易状态推送
- 定时增量同步保障数据完整性
- 操作日志流水记录用于异常恢复
冲突检测与解决策略
多终端并发操作时,系统通过以下机制处理冲突:
- 时间戳标记操作顺序
- 版本号校验数据状态
- 人工审核高风险交易
离线模式的数据缓存
针对网络中断场景,系统实现本地SQLite缓存与内存队列双重保障。待网络恢复后,自动执行:
- 事务重试机制
- 差异数据比对
- 断点续传功能
安全传输与数据加密
所有同步数据采用TLS 1.3加密传输,结合以下安全措施:
- 交易报文数字签名
- 敏感字段AES-256加密
- 设备指纹双向认证
性能优化方案
通过技术手段降低同步延迟:
- 数据分片并行传输
- 二进制协议替代JSON
- 边缘计算节点部署
通过建立分层同步架构、智能冲突解决算法和弹性网络适配机制,POS管理软件可有效应对多终端数据同步挑战。未来结合区块链技术,将进一步增强数据可追溯性。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/982469.html